University academic awarded best thesis prize

A SWANSEA University academic has won the Agronomy Best PHD Thesis Awards for his research to establish a new combinatio­n of methods for the earlier detection of plant disease in food crops, which could have a global economic and environmen­tal impact.

The prestigiou­s prize was awarded to Dr Alberto Hornero of the university’s Faculty of Science and Engineerin­g by Agronomy – an open access journal – for his PHD thesis. The thesis centres on detecting the early signs of disease caused by plant pathogens using a combinatio­n of field data, air- and space-borne imagery, and physical and empirical models.

This research is important as plant pathogens cause an estimated 16% global yield loss annually, a figure that has barely dropped during the past 40 years and can exceed 30% in regions with the highest food deficits. Also, global warming and internatio­nal trade are increasing the risks due to emerging and existing pathogens that threaten agricultur­al production. In order to feed a growing world population, global food production has to increase by 50% in the next 30 years despite climate disruption and shrinking arable land.

Dr Hornero’s methods for the early detection of diseases can be used to help reduce disruption to global agricultur­e production and have substantia­l impact not only on socio-economic factors, but also on the preservati­on of the world’s ecosystem. Dr Hornero said: “This recognitio­n of my achievemen­t has great personal meaning for me, but I should also acknowledg­e my thesis supervisor­s, Professor Peter North and Professor Pablo Zarcotejad­a, as well as Dr Rocio Hernandez-clemente and all my collaborat­ors, without whom this research would not have been possible.”

As part of his prize Dr Hornero will have the opportunit­y to publish a paper in Agronomy later this year.
